支气管哮喘是一种常见的慢性呼吸系统疾病,影响着全球超过 3 亿人,严重威胁着人们的身心健康,对于公共卫生管理产生了巨大压力,但目前尚无确切有效的彻底治愈方法.人体中各处器官定植着大量的微生物,其中尤以肠道微生物最为密集和丰富,肠道微生物调控着全身多个系统的生长发育.随着生物组学和代谢组学技术的快速发展,哮喘与肠道微生物之间的潜在联系愈来愈受到人们的关注,维持肠道微生物稳态或许将成为未来哮喘精准医疗新靶点.因此,文章回顾了近年来肠道微生物和哮喘之间相关性和免疫作用机制的最新证据,进行综合论述,以期为支气管哮喘的防治及长期管理开辟新的诊疗思路.

Bronchial asthma is a common chronic respiratory disease that affects over 300 million people worldwide,seriously jeopardizing both physical and mental health and posing a significant burden on public health management.Currently,there is no definitive or curative treatment available.Numerous organs in the human body are colonized by a vast array of microorganisms,among which the gut microbiota is the most densely populated and diverse.The gut microbiota modulates the development and function of multiple systems throughout the body.With the rapid advances in omics and metabolomics technologies,the potential link between asthma and gut microbiota has attracted increasing research interest.Maintaining gut microbiota homeostasis may emerge as a novel target for precision medicine in asthma management.Therefore,this article reviews the latest evidence on the correlation and underlying immune mechanisms between gut microbiota and asthma in recent years,providing a comprehensive discussion to offer new insights for diagnostic and therapeutic strategies in the prevention,treatment,and long-term management of bronchial asthma.
